How do I Ohm the contacts NC, and cheat the contacts of an NO to measure the resistance?

I think you mean perform a continuity test. For NC contacts, measure directly using a voltmeter set to the resistance or continuity measurement. For NO contacts either power the relay coil or in some cases there is an actuator you can press to mechanically close the relay and make the NO contacts.

If you want accurate milli-ohms or micro-ohms measurements then you need to apply a known current and measure voltage drop across the contacts.
